land cost
Explanation:
I found this translation: "In order to assess the value of the adjacent plot, OPAK used the method of "land costs" . The basis for using this method is that the value of real property for commercial development depends on intended and permitted use in combination with the property's development and expected earnings potential.

Land costs are defined as the difference between the sales values of the fully-developed property less the total building costs including profit, but excluding costs of land, divided per square meter built-up area. Basement area is usually excluded, but if underground development constitute an important part of the development or has a high value, the underground area will be part of the calculation.
". Search for "tomtebelastning" + "land cost" and you'll get a Word file with the full text. But I would also check "land value" and "land price index".
